Frequently asked questions

Is this clamp constructed from high-grade titanium?

Yes, this pediatric vascular clamp is precision-engineered from titanium. This material choice is ideal for surgical instruments as it provides a perfect balance of lightweight handling and exceptional durability.

How does the 30-degree angle assist during surgery?

The 30º angled design is specifically engineered to provide:

  • Enhanced visibility in tight surgical fields.
  • Superior maneuverability around delicate pediatric vascular structures.
  • Easier access to difficult-to-reach areas during complex procedures.
Is this instrument specifically designed for pediatric use?

Absolutely. This tool is a specialized DEBAKEY Pediatric Vascular Clamp. It is designed with the dimensions and tactile precision required for delicate pediatric surgical applications, ensuring safe and effective tissue handling.

Is the instrument lightweight for reduced hand fatigue?

Yes, it is designed for maximum comfort and control. The clamp weighs only 10 grams, which helps reduce hand fatigue for the surgeon during prolonged or highly detailed vascular procedures.

What is the total length of this vascular clamp?

The clamp has an overall length of 5 inches, a compact size that provides the perfect leverage and control required for pediatric vascular instrumentation.
